1994 Mazda MX-5 Miata vs. 1973 Zastava 2101

To start off, 1994 Mazda MX-5 Miata is newer by 21 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1973 Zastava 2101.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1973 Zastava 2101 would be higher. At 1,598 cc (4 cylinders), 1994 Mazda MX-5 Miata is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1994 Mazda MX-5 Miata (116 HP @ 6500 RPM) has 54 more horse power than 1973 Zastava 2101. (62 HP @ 5600 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1994 Mazda MX-5 Miata should accelerate faster than 1973 Zastava 2101.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1973 Zastava 2101 weights approximately 5 kg more than 1994 Mazda MX-5 Miata.

Both vehicles are rear wheel drive (RWD) - it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, both vehicles do the job better than front w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1994 Mazda MX-5 Miata (130 Nm @ 5500 RPM) has 43 more torque (in Nm) than 1973 Zastava 2101. (87 Nm @ 3400 RPM). This means 1994 Mazda MX-5 Miata will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1973 Zastava 2101.
